Never forget Andrew Bynum getting a haircut during halftime of an NBA game

He really did this.

Three years ago today, on March 21, 2014, Andrew Bynum pulled off one of the most Andrew Bynum moves ever. He had his barber come into the arena so he could get his hair cut during halftime of a Pacers game.

Halftime! Sure, Bynum was injured at the time and was not playing that particular evening. But he still got his haircut DURING HALFTIME OF A GAME.

You may also have completely forgotten Bynum even played for the Pacers, but he in fact did. He joined the team during the epic collapse of its 2013-2014 season. Bynum only played two games for the Pacers, but fans will remember those two games forever.

While Roy Hibbert was literally falling off the map, Bynum came in and put up 15 points and nine rebounds in 20 minutes. The next game, he had eight points and 10 rebounds in 16 minutes and then he never played one more minute for the Pacers due to more knee swelling. Oh, what could have been.
